Identification of RFamide neuropeptides in the medicinal leech

B D Evans et al. Peptides. 1991 Sep-Oct.

Abstract

Using a four-step reverse phase HPLC separation and RIA, five RFamide peptides were purified from CNS extracts of the leech Hirudo medicinalis. YMRFamide, FMRFamide, YLRFamide, FLRFamide, and GGKYMRFamide were identified by a combination of antiserum specificity in RIA, Edman degradation, and mass spectrometry. At least three of these five endogenous peptides can modulate neuromuscular interactions in the leech (38). FMRFamide-like immunoreactivity was selectively released from neural processes on isolated heart tubes in the presence of calcium and depolarizing levels of potassium.
